How to Optimize Dumpster Space
Organizing debris correctly website inside a dumpster is a simple strategy that increases efficiency. Maximizing the dumpster's space helps fit more materials and can decrease extra trips or rentals. Flattening boxes, breaking down furniture, and compacting materials all contribute to more efficient use of space.
Heavy items should be placed first at the bottom, followed by lighter materials on top to maintain balance and stability. Guidance from our experts ensures debris is loaded efficiently and safely. Dumpster Loading Techniques for Maximum Efficiency
Proper loading techniques can make a dumpster rental much more efficient. Place large and heavy items at the bottom and layer lighter debris on top to keep the load safe and stable. Smaller debris can be used to fill voids, making the most of available space safely.
